...A line of heavy rain will impact portions of northwestern Clinton,
southern Linn, southeastern Delaware, eastern Benton, southwestern
Jackson, southwestern Dubuque, northern Cedar, Jones and northeastern
Johnson Counties through 400 PM CDT...

At 310 PM CDT, Doppler radar was tracking line of heavy rain along a
line extending from near Farley to near Anamosa to near Palo.
Movement was southeast at 25 mph.

HAZARD...Wind gusts up to 50 mph.

SOURCE...Radar indicated.

IMPACT...Strong winds could break small tree limbs and blow around
         unsecured objects.

Locations impacted include...
Cedar Rapids, Anamosa, Mechanicsville, Stanwood, Marion, Coralville,
North Liberty, Hiawatha, Mount Vernon, Monticello, Robins, Cascade,
Lisbon, Fairfax, Solon, Tiffin, Ely, Farley, Springville, and Palo.

This includes Interstate 380 between mile markers 2 and 28.

PRECAUTIONARY/PREPAREDNESS ACTIONS...

If outdoors, consider seeking shelter inside a building.

Frequent cloud to ground lightning is occurring with these storms.
Lightning can strike 10 miles away from a thunderstorm. Seek a safe
shelter inside a building or vehicle.
